Can Shade Sails Stay Up All Year? The Surprising Truth!

If you’ve ever wondered, “can shade sails stay up all year?”—you’re not alone. It’s a question as Australian as asking, “Can I wear thongs to a wedding?” (The answer is no, by the way, unless you really want to make a statement.)

 

The Quick Answer: Yes, But…

Yes, shade sails can stay up all year, but there’s a little more to it than just a simple “yes.” While shade sails are designed to endure the elements, the true test lies in how you take care of them. Australia’s weather, as we all know, is not exactly shy. From sweltering summers to torrential rains, and let’s not forget the occasional freak hailstorm—your shade sail needs to be up for a challenge.

 

Why Leaving Shade Sails Up Year-Round Could Be a Game Changer

Leaving your shade sail up throughout the year can actually be beneficial. For one, it saves you the hassle of taking it down and putting it back up, which, let’s face it, is not something you look forward to on a Saturday morning. Additionally, a well-maintained shade sail can protect your outdoor space from harsh UV rays, reducing heat and making your backyard the envy of the neighbourhood.

 

However, if your shade sail isn’t up to scratch, it might end up looking like last night’s party decorations—tattered and sad. That’s why it’s crucial to invest in high-quality, durable fabric that’s designed to withstand the local weather.

 

Understanding the Australian Climate: A Shade Sail’s Worst Nightmare?

Australia’s climate can be quite unforgiving. If you’re living in a cyclone-prone area, it might be worth taking your shade sail down during the storm season. But in most parts of the country, a good-quality shade sail can handle the heat, the rain, and even the occasional dust storm. The trick is to make sure it’s installed correctly and that the tension is just right—think of it like tightening a guitar string, but without the musical talent.

 

Maintenance: The Secret to Year-Round Shade Sail Success

Even the toughest shade sails need a bit of TLC. Regular maintenance, such as cleaning off dirt, leaves, and bird… erm… contributions, will keep your shade sail looking fresh and functioning at its best. If you notice any wear and tear, it’s better to address it sooner rather than later—before that small tear becomes a gaping hole that turns your sail into an unwanted wind sock.

The Bottom Line: Can Shade Sails Stay Up All Year?

 

The short answer: Yes, they can. The long answer: Yes, they can, provided you choose a high-quality product, ensure it’s correctly installed, and commit to regular maintenance. It’s a small price to pay for a cool, shaded haven in the summer and protection from the elements in the winter.
